Skip to main content

Wayback Hunter + JS Secret Scanner — by ALONE BEAST

Project description

beastcrypt

  ██████╗ ███████╗ █████╗ ███████╗████████╗
  ██╔══██╗██╔════╝██╔══██╗██╔════╝╚══██╔══╝
  ██████╔╝█████╗  ███████║███████╗   ██║
  ██╔══██╗██╔══╝  ██╔══██║╚════██║   ██║
  ██████╔╝███████╗██║  ██║███████║   ██║
  ╚═════╝ ╚══════╝╚═╝  ╚═╝╚══════╝   ╚═╝
  ⬡  Wayback Hunter · JS Secret Scanner · v1.2 · by ALONE BEAST  ⬡

Terminal-based recon toolkit — hunt exposed secrets, API keys, and sensitive endpoints from archived and live JavaScript files.


Install

pip install beastcrypt

Requires Python 3.8+ and curl. Optional: Katana at ~/go/bin/katana.


Usage

beastcrypt       # interactive menu only (recommended)
Mode Description
1 Wayback File Hunter — pull archived files by type
2 JS Secret Scanner — scan live + archived JS for secrets
3 Full Beast Mode — both combined

File types (-t): js json pdf zip xml csv sql config html img map txt wasm all


Detects

AWS · Google API · GitHub · Slack · Stripe · Twilio · SendGrid · JWT · Private Keys · Bearer Tokens · DB URLs · S3 · Azure · Heroku · Telegram · Mapbox · NPM · GraphQL · Firebase · and more


Disclaimer

For authorized security testing and bug bounty research only.


ALONE BEAST · HackerOne · Google VRP · MIT

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

beastcrypt-1.2.1.tar.gz (17.2 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

beastcrypt-1.2.1-py3-none-any.whl (15.9 kB view details)

Uploaded Python 3

File details

Details for the file beastcrypt-1.2.1.tar.gz.

File metadata

  • Download URL: beastcrypt-1.2.1.tar.gz
  • Upload date:
  • Size: 17.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.13.13

File hashes

Hashes for beastcrypt-1.2.1.tar.gz
Algorithm Hash digest
SHA256 47abf44441b9f5b643acf146d2407cc2d861cb6f3ff907d65864fb9e206acb9b
MD5 6edb1743297704013826b873d816b62d
BLAKE2b-256 afe8f19995146df98d3503234eab0a049a2b2c71b85def65b6136977852c4d51

See more details on using hashes here.

File details

Details for the file beastcrypt-1.2.1-py3-none-any.whl.

File metadata

  • Download URL: beastcrypt-1.2.1-py3-none-any.whl
  • Upload date:
  • Size: 15.9 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.2.0 CPython/3.13.13

File hashes

Hashes for beastcrypt-1.2.1-py3-none-any.whl
Algorithm Hash digest
SHA256 fd63284a4a6a7c3642dbb3de1f1b4da983296efd71167a86b431d63a9f0b2bda
MD5 ee94b29df2dc9a5fe367cb3b706e91ef
BLAKE2b-256 80eca5851d4c0c18d1b0d99fbcacc8cb56608f905b4d789f57ba50472ef31646

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page